Scrambling For The Next Move

With the nominations, it was clear Vanessa wanted to take the showmance into the final four over John and Steve. The reasoning if during the final four one of them gets evicted she'd have a better shot at being in the finale with one of them. So, her main target for this week was to re-evict John and send him to jury. Steve felt betrayed but also knew he'd need to secure himself. John also did the same even offering to throw the POV. This was unexpected news for Austin, Liz and Vanessa to hear. However they were fine hearing that he'd want to throw it to ensure nominations stay the same and then Austin and Liz to evict him. What John didn't tell Austin, Liz or Vanessa was that his plan to throw would only happen if Steve wasn't going to win POV.

In Pieces For POV

For the POV competition, the houseguests were treated to a sneak peek to a new CBS comedy airing this fall after The Big Bang Theory, called, "Life In Pieces." Liz was definitely a fan with the previews and could see herself watching the show with her family outside of the Big Brother House. To win the POV this week, the houseguests had to solve a puzzle on a magnetized board the image of the cast of "Life in Pieces." The catch was the board would only be magnetized for 20 seconds and the houseguests would have to walk across a beam to a platform where they had to press a button to keep the board magnetized. If they fell or didn't press in time, the houseguests would then have 20 seconds to press the button to stay in the game and magnetize the board again. If they failed to do so, the houseguest would be eliminated from the competition.

Right out of the gate Vanessa's strategy was to solve the puzzle with the pieces before putting them on the board. This strategy was also similar to John's. But one thing Vanessa forgot to remember was to press the button after 20 seconds when the board demagnetized. This resulted in her being eliminated from the competition. Meanwhile, Austin struggled getting his footing to keep his board magnetized and fell a few times. Liz knew that Austin wasn't great at puzzles and when Vanessa was eliminated she felt the pressure was on for her to win this for them. Steve meanwhile kept doing his best to solve the puzzle. As the puzzles of the houseguests were getting completed by Liz and Steve, John noticed Steve was getting to close to winning, so he then decided to go for the POV win. Surprisingly the other houseguests didn't see John from behind to win the POV. This was a shock to Austin, Liz and Vanessa as they thought he would throw it. My favorite moment was actually seeing Vanessa in the DR crying and feeling real emotions of her plan being ruined and possibly having blood on her hands. For Liz and Austin they knew one of them was going up. In the end John did decide to use the POV on himself and Austin was put up for eviction.

Tie Breaker Sends Austin To Jury

Thinking Austin would be safe and putting his trust in Vanessa, John even told Austin that he would be willing to evict Steve and keep them in the house. This was surprising news for him to hear but news he was excited about. Even "Judas," was happy to hear how crazy John was getting. However this didn't really happen because as John said when he went to vote, "It's time to see some blood," the vote was tied. Which meant Vanessa had to cast the final decision and in doing so in front of the two nominees voted to evict Austin.

Austin Matelson, the 30 year old, professional wrestler from Woodland Hills, CA left pretty bitter and this was all a surprise for him. As he was walking out the house, he told Vanessa, she would not have the votes in jury for her to win. He'll be in for a huge surprise when he goes to the jury house and come to hear that they would possibly vote for her to win. Which the finale is less than a week away!
